Ana içeriğe atla
PUT
/
user
/
knowledgebases
/
{id}
Bilgi bankasını güncelle
curl --request PUT \
  --url https://app.whattalk.ai/api/user/knowledgebases/{id} \
  --header 'Content-Type: application/json' \
  --data '
{
  "name": "<string>",
  "description": "<string>"
}
'
{
  "message": "Knowledgebase updated successfully.",
  "data": {
    "id": 1,
    "name": "Updated Product Documentation",
    "description": "Updated description for our technical docs",
    "status": "active",
    "status_label": "Active",
    "updated_at": "2025-01-08T15:45:00.000000Z"
  }
}
Bu endpoint, mevcut bir bilgi bankasının adını ve/veya açıklamasını günceller.

Yol Parametreleri

id
integer
gerekli
Güncellenecek bilgi bankasının benzersiz tanımlayıcısı

İstek Gövdesi

name
string
Bilgi bankasının yeni adı (maksimum 255 karakter)
description
string
Bilgi bankasının yeni açıklaması (maksimum 255 karakter)

Yanıt

message
string
Başarı mesajı
data
object
Güncellenen bilgi bankası nesnesi
{
  "message": "Knowledgebase updated successfully.",
  "data": {
    "id": 1,
    "name": "Updated Product Documentation",
    "description": "Updated description for our technical docs",
    "status": "active",
    "status_label": "Active",
    "updated_at": "2025-01-08T15:45:00.000000Z"
  }
}
Bir bilgi bankasının adını veya açıklamasını güncellemek, belgelerini veya işleme durumunu etkilemez.